BOSA to launch “Budget to the People” initiative seeking public input into 2025/2026 budget

Tomorrow, Wednesday 14 May 2025, Build One South Africa (BOSA) Leader, Mmusi Maimane MP, will launch the party’s “Budget to the People” initiative, focused on placing citizens at the centre of the 2025/26 National Budget.

In response to the ongoing delays and political infighting within the Government of National Unity (GNU) that have hindered two previous budget attempts, BOSA is stepping in to give South Africans a voice in the decisions that directly affect their lives and livelihoods.

Through town halls, digital platforms, and on-the-ground engagement with citizens, BOSA will gather public input on priorities for the budget, including job creation, education, small business support, crime and safety, and tackling basic service failures.

The feedback will inform a People’s Budget Summary, to be released before the official Budget Speech on 21 May, and will be buttressed by BOSA’s Growth Charter.
